Personalized Feedback for Distress Intolerant Smokers
In Brief
A clinical study evaluating PFI for Smoking & Distress Tolerance and PFI for Smoking Only for Anxiety Disorders and 5 related conditions. Completed, enrolled 121 participants across 1 site.
Detailed Summary
This project will develop and refine a computer-delivered integrated Personalized Feedback Intervention (PFI) that directly addresses smoking and distress tolerance. The PFI will focus on feedback about smoking behavior, distress tolerance, and adaptive coping strategies.

Interventions
PFI for Smoking & Distress Tolerancebehavioral
Personalized Feedback Intervention for smoking and distress tolerance.
PFI for Smoking Onlybehavioral
Personalized Feedback Intervention for smoking only (no distress tolerance component)
